HIPAA-compliant AI

HIPAA-compliant AI is AI software that can lawfully process protected health information. That requires two things: the vendor signs a Business Associate Agreement (BAA), and the system runs on HIPAA-eligible infrastructure with appropriate safeguards. Without a signed BAA, using AI on real patient data is not compliant, regardless of the model.

What is a BAA and why does AI need one?
A Business Associate Agreement is a contract, required by HIPAA, between a covered entity and any vendor that handles protected health information. It obligates the vendor to safeguard that data. Any AI tool used on real patient information needs a signed BAA to be compliant; without one, the use is a violation.
Is ChatGPT or a general AI tool HIPAA compliant?
General consumer AI tools are usually not HIPAA compliant, because they do not sign a BAA for standard accounts and are not designed to safeguard PHI. Using them on real patient data is not compliant. A healthcare-specific platform that signs a BAA, like Rivvi, is required instead.
